Original old poster of the Chemins de fer de l'Est promoting travel in Switzerland, illustrated by E. Bourgeois. Eugène Victor Bourgeois (1855 - 1909) was a French painter, illustrator and poster artist. Self-taught painter, Eugene Victor Bourgeois began at the Salon of 1874. He exhibited there in 1880, as well as at the Salon des artistes français in 1881 where he obtained a medal of honor that year, then a 3rd class medal in 18851. He won a bronze medal at the Universal Exhibition of 1889 and at the one of 1900. The Compagnie des chemins de fer de l'Est was a limited company created in 1845 under the name Compagnie du chemin de fer de Paris à Strasbourg. The name was changed in 1854 after other companies were bought out and new concessions were obtained. It was one of the six major French railroad companies nationalized on January 1, 1938 to form the Société nationale des chemins de fer français. Chemins de Fer de l'Est Switzerland, Gorges de...

Dimensions 18.8 x 19.9 cm Cover Hardback - Board Binding Glue Bound, Stitch Bound Process Offset Printed, Screen Print Color Mixed Edition Size 1000 “The subject Teenage Smokers has always fascinated me. When I was young, for a very short period I thought it might be “cool” to smoke. I ripped a piece of paper down to the size of a cigarette and pulled some grass from our front lawn and rolled it into the paper and lit it on fire and took a puff. It felt like inhaling shards of glass and I coughed uncontrollably doubled over in pain. My friend’s mother (a smoker herself) said to me, “Yeah, that’s how smoking feels.” And that was enough for me. I was never going to smoke. So when I would see young people smoking I would always marvel at them. They are the ones who wanted to look cool so badly that they overcame the pain of starting smoking. They also overcame the logic of why it’s a bad idea. Since my profession took me all over the world skateboarding, I was always surrounded by young skaters and, inevitably, teenage smokers… The idea for this book sprang from finding the original boxes of Polaroid’s that started this whole series, shot in 1994 at my local skateboard park in Huntington Beach, California. I would be skating there when the kids finished school and they would collect there to hang out and smoke. One day I brought a Polaroid camera to the park and started asking all of them for a portrait while smoking. Those first Polaroid’s were the photos that Aaron Rose saw when I did an exhibition at his Alleged Gallery in 1999. With the limited money he had we made the original book Teenage Smokers that sold out immediately and is now a collectors’ item. The photos in this book are a continuation of that series that I have been shooting non-stop since ‘94 to the present. All photos are shot on film.” - Ed Templeton...

Koloman Moser (1868 –1918), AUSTRIAN Instead of applying his flair and art education solely to painting, Koloman Moser embodied the idea of Gesamt Kunstwerk (all-embracing art work) by designing architecture, furniture, jewelry, graphics, and tapestries meant to coordinate every detail of an environment. His work transcended the imitative decorative arts of earlier eras and helped to define Modernism for generations to come. Moser achieved a remarkable balance between intellectual structure (often geometric) and hedonistic luxury. Collaborating with Gustav Klimt and Josef Hoffmann, the artist was an editor and active contributor to Ver Sacrum, (Sacred Spring), the journal of the Viennese Secession that was so prized for its aesthetics and high quality production that it was considered a work of art. The magazine featured drawings and designs in the Jugendstil style (Youth) along with literary contributions from distinguished writers from across Europe. It quickly disseminated both the spirit and the style of the Secession. In 1903 Moser and Hoffmann founded and led the Wiener Werkstatte (Viennese Workshop) a collective of artisans that produced elegant decorative arts items, not as industrial prototypes but for the purpose of sale to the public. The plan, as idealistic then as now, was to elevate the lives of consumers by means of beautiful and useful interior surroundings. Moser’s influence has endured throughout the century. His design sensibility is evident from the mid-century modern furniture of the 1950s and ‘60s to the psychedelic rock posters...

This romantic poster recalls imagery from the Belle Époque era and promotes Moët Champagne, which has a 270 year history. Moët & Chandon , is a French fine winery and co-owner of the luxury goods company LVMH Moët Hennessy Louis Vuitton SE. Moët et Chandon is one of the world's largest champagne producers and a prominent champagne house. Moët et Chandon was established in 1743 by Claude Moët, and today owns 1,190 hectares (2,900 acres) of vineyards, and annually produces approximately 28,000,000 bottles of champagne. By the late 1800s this brand had a long-established reputation of glamour and prestige, associated with success and royalty. Award winning artist Vince McIndoe...

Original Poster from Lee Conklin. Lee Conklin is an artist best known for his psychedelic posters from the late 1960s and particularly for his iconic cover of Santana's first album. At the time, photography was the basis of advertising, while psychedelic graphics were done by hand and were mostly based on an illustration concept. The posters of this movement claim a new aesthetic: the flashy and warm colors, the shapes and moving typography and the density of the motif that invades the space translate the psychedelic vision, often associated with the taking of substances such as LSD. The psychedelic experience was evident in Ten Years After and Country Weather entangled in the branches of the island tree, but this was not a classic tree-of-life image. Biography: Jean-Michel Basquiat (December 22, 1960 - August 12, 1988) was an American artist who rose to success during the 1980's as part of the Neo-expressionism movement. Basquiat first achieved notoriety in the late 1970s as part of the graffiti duo SAMO, alongside Al Diaz, writing enigmatic epigrams all over Manhattan, particularly in the cultural hotbed of the Lower East Side where rap, punk, and street art coalesced into early hip-hop music culture. By the early 1980s, his paintings were being exhibited in galleries and museums internationally. At 21, Basquiat became the youngest artist to ever take part in Documenta in Kassel, Germany. At 22, he was one of the youngest to exhibit at the Whitney Biennial in New York. The Whitney Museum of American Art held a retrospective of his artwork in 1992. Basquiat's art focused on dichotomies such as wealth versus poverty, integration versus segregation, and inner versus outer experience. He appropriated poetry, drawing, and painting, and married text and image, abstraction, figuration, and historical information mixed with contemporary critique. He used social commentary in his paintings as a tool for introspection and for identifying with his experiences in the black community, as well as attacks on power structures and systems of racism. His visual poetics were acutely political and direct in their criticism of colonialism and support for class struggle. Since his death at the age of 27 in 1988, Basquiat's work has steadily increased in value. In 2017, "Untitled", a 1982 painting depicting a black skull with red and yellow rivulets, sold for a record-breaking $110.5 million, becoming one of the most expensive paintings...
